> ## Documentation Index
> Fetch the complete documentation index at: https://private-7c7dfe99-fix-nav-issues.mintlify.site/llms.txt
> Use this file to discover all available pages before exploring further.

> El resultado de la función `cramersV` va de 0 (lo que corresponde a la ausencia de asociación entre las variables) a 1, y solo puede alcanzar 1 cuando cada valor está completamente determinado por el otro. Puede interpretarse como la asociación entre dos variables expresada como un porcentaje de su variación máxima posible.

# cramersV

<div id="cramersV">
  ## cramersV
</div>

Introducido en: v22.1.0

[V de Cramer](https://en.wikipedia.org/wiki/Cram%C3%A9r%27s_V) (a veces también denominada phi de Cramer) es una medida de asociación entre dos columnas de una tabla.
El resultado de la función `cramersV` varía entre 0 (que corresponde a la ausencia de asociación entre las variables) y 1, y solo puede alcanzar 1 cuando cada valor está completamente determinado por el otro.
Puede interpretarse como la asociación entre dos variables expresada como un porcentaje de su variación máxima posible.

<Note>
  Para una versión con corrección de sesgo de la V de Cramer, consulte: [cramersVBiasCorrected](/es/reference/functions/aggregate-functions/cramersVBiasCorrected)
</Note>

**Sintaxis**

```sql theme={null}
cramersV(column1, column2)
```

**Argumentos**

* `column1` — Primera columna que se comparará. [`(U)Int*`](/es/reference/data-types/int-uint) o [`Float*`](/es/reference/data-types/float) o [`Decimal`](/es/reference/data-types/decimal)
* `column2` — Segunda columna que se comparará. [`(U)Int*`](/es/reference/data-types/int-uint) o [`Float*`](/es/reference/data-types/float) o [`Decimal`](/es/reference/data-types/decimal)

**Valor devuelto**

Devuelve un valor entre 0 (que corresponde a la ausencia de asociación entre los valores de las columnas) y 1 (asociación completa). [`Float64`](/es/reference/data-types/float)

**Ejemplos**

**Sin asociación entre columnas**

```sql title=Query theme={null}
SELECT
    cramersV(a, b)
FROM
    (
        SELECT
            number % 3 AS a,
            number % 5 AS b
        FROM
            numbers(150)
    );
```

```response title=Response theme={null}
┌─cramersV(a, b)─┐
│              0 │
└────────────────┘
```

**Fuerte asociación entre columnas**

```sql title=Query theme={null}
SELECT
    cramersV(a, b)
FROM
    (
        SELECT
            number % 10 AS a,
            if (number % 12 = 0, (number + 1) % 5, number % 5) AS b
        FROM
            numbers(150)
    );
```

```response title=Response theme={null}
┌─────cramersV(a, b)─┐
│ 0.9066801892162646 │
└────────────────────┘
```
